Cost to order vs. buying one off the lot?

How much more is it likely to cost to order exactly what you want vs. buying a truck off the lot? Last one I bought, a 6.0 in '05 i got off the lot for $7500 off MSRP by negotiating via e-mail with the internet sales guy. Don't know for sure but seems they would be less likely to negotiate price if you are ordering one. Appreciate any input. thanks

If the product is not a hot seller, then you are better off ordering, and just pay the minimum you can get away with above their wholesale price for basically taking an order.

If the product is in demand, a whole different game.

A lot depend on how long it has been sitting there, how much financing charges it piled up and how anxious the dealer is to move it, the time of the month, how close to the salesman's payday, etc.

One of the best deals I ever got was because I spotted the price on the internet... and then.. instead of going to the internet...

I went to the dealer where the vehicle was, went straight to the sales manager's office (bypassing the salesman and the internet sales people that need a cut), and made a cash offer on the spot.

All other things (pricing, incentives) being equal, you should be able to get an equal or better price on one that you order versus one that's in inventory because the dealer won't be incurring any inventory carrying cost on a unit you order. However, if a dealer has a stale unit on the lot, they may be more motivated to move that unit, particularly if there are inventory-age based incentives on that unit.

Time also matters too... if you're there on the last selling day of the month or year (today!) then you may get an incredible deal if the dealer needs a unit to meet a sales quota. I have bought numerous vehicles on New Years Eve and have gotten some pretty incredible deals.
